Common Indicators of Gum Problems



If you're experiencing any one of the adhering to signs, it is very important to be conscious that they may be indications of periodontal issues.

One of the most typical indicators is consistent bad breath or a negative preference in your mouth. This can be brought on by the build-up of bacteria in your periodontals and can indicate the visibility of gum disease.

One more indication to watch out for is periodontals that are red, swollen, or tender. Healthy gums should be pink and firm, so any type of modifications in their look or structure might suggest a problem.

Additionally, if you observe that your periodontals hemorrhage when you comb or floss, it could be a sign of gum tissue condition.

Finally, loosened or changing teeth can likewise signify periodontal problems and should not be neglected.

If you experience any of these symptoms, it's vital to look for specialist help from a periodontist to prevent more damage to your oral wellness.

Therapy Options for Periodontal Diseases



If you have actually noticed any indicators of gum illness, it is very important to recognize the offered treatment options. Right here are 4 typical treatment options for periodontal diseases:

1. ** Scaling and Origin Planing **: This non-surgical procedure entails eliminating plaque and tartar from the teeth and root surface areas, raveling rough areas to avoid germs accumulation.

2. ** Antibiotics **: Sometimes, anti-biotics may be suggested to manage bacterial infection and minimize swelling.

3. ** Gum tissue Surgery **: Advanced cases of gum condition might require surgical treatment, such as flap surgery or bone grafting, to repair damaged cells and restore periodontal health and wellness.

4. ** Laser Therapy **: This minimally invasive treatment uses laser innovation to get rid of contaminated tissue and promote periodontal regeneration.
